Weapons for Ukraine? – “It’s easy to say, ‘We need peace'”

In the conversation with Katia Wagner, the Ukrainian ambassador becomes clear. Anyone who carelessly calls for peace negotiations should “go to Ukraine and see what Putin has done there”. That is why his country needs more weapons.

Ambassador Vasyl Khymynets continued: “We need longer-range artillery, tanks and aircraft.” The delivery of these weapons is not “charity aid”, but supports Ukraine in restoring European security order. For the ambassador it is clear: “We must stop Putin!”

The foreign policy chief of the Kronen Zeitung, Kurt Seinitz, also confirms that Ukraine needs weapons quickly to avoid signs of fatigue. However, Ukraine’s desire for controversial phosphorus incendiary weapons and cluster munitions is a “no go”. While everyone wants peace, Seinitz views petitions calling for peace talks instead of arms deliveries as “selfish”. “It’s easy to say, ‘We need peace,'” he says. It is “not normal” for “Left-Left and AfD voters” to gather at peace demos.

Peace negotiations or arms deliveries?
The well-known professor of politics Heinz Gärtner sees it differently. “Peace negotiations are the most sensible thing to do,” he is sure. But now the war has reached a stage where “hatred and enmity” dominate and negotiations become increasingly difficult. Therefore, Gärtner believes that the war will continue, possibly as long as ten years. Ultimately, Ukraine could be permanently divided in a truce similar to Korea. One of the professor’s fears also causes one to sit up and remark, “I don’t rule out the use of nuclear weapons.”

Brigade General: Ukraine needs more weapons!
Brigadier Philipp Eder, on the other hand, does not assume a nuclear threat despite all the Russian threats. Rather, the threats are intended to discourage the United States from becoming even more involved in the war. The military strategist also has a strong opinion on the question of whether Ukraine should be provided with more weapons: “Yes! It is vital for Ukraine to get arms and ammunition.”

Should Austria support Ukraine more?
Researcher Ulf Steindl of the Austrian Institute for European and Security Policy would appreciate it if Austria would give Ukraine more support. However, he does not see much hope in it: “We are still discussing whether we can talk about our defense line at all”. In any case, Austria would have only limited means of subsistence.

We need help. And that as soon as possible
Steindl warns that the Russians can force a ceasefire to hold and recover the occupied territories until they are strong enough for new offensives. Hence the appeal of the Ukrainian ambassador to Europe: “It is possible that we can liberate our territories, but we need your help. And as soon as possible!”
